U.S. Team Wins Gold Medal In Santo Domingo
By Charlene Strickland for DressageDaily.com

Former Canadian St Jacques, Seals US Team Results With Ride

Pierre St. Jacques and Lucky TigerAugust 8, 2003 - Third to go, on day two of competition, Pierre St. Jacques rode Lucky Tiger to the best score yet. He didn't let his Canadian heritage influence his allegiance to his U.S. teammates.

"It's my first Pan-American Games, my first time representing a country, and my first time representing the United States," he said. A U.S. citizen since 1999, he credited his wife, Pam Goodrich. "I owe everything to my wife," he said. "She has trained so many Grand Prix horses, and is one of the best Grand Prix trainers in the country." He added that she'd urged him to buy "Tiger" after they found him in Denmark.

Tiger, in his fifth time out at Prix St. Georges, was overexcited after his excellent test. He had to be led through the out-gate, with onlookers backing up to give him plenty of space on his exit.

St. Jacques rode under gray skies--Ebeling warmed up and rode in another rainstorm. He said, "That's a mighty rain, even more than at this year's Gladstone!"

Ebeling rode Feliciano to the highest score of any U.S. rider: 70.40. His score was first announced as 70.05, and later adjusted. About his horse, Ebeling said, "In the last three months, he's really advanced. In the beginning of the season, we weren't sure we would try out, but he made a huge leap forward at every show I went to."

That leap launched the U.S. challenge to Canada. Their Jacqueline Brooks ended up their drop score, placing the pressure on Leslie Reid. Reid earned the day's top score of 72.15--not quite enough to best the U.S. riders.
